SMILE Eye Surgery Overview



If you're taking into consideration SMILE eye surgical procedure, you'll find it to be a minimally invasive procedure with a fast recovery time. Throughout SMILE (Little Cut Lenticule Extraction), a laser is utilized to develop a small, accurate laceration in the cornea to get rid of a tiny piece of cells, improving it to fix your vision. This varies from LASIK, where a flap is developed, and PRK, where the external layer of the cornea is totally removed.

Among the crucial benefits of SMILE is its minimally invasive nature, leading to a faster recovery process and much less discomfort post-surgery. The healing time for SMILE is fairly quick, with several patients experiencing enhanced vision within a day or more. This makes it a popular choice for those looking for a practical and effective vision improvement procedure. Additionally, SMILE has been revealed to have a reduced threat of dry eye disorder compared to LASIK, making it a positive choice for individuals worried concerning this potential adverse effects.

Differences In Between SMILE, LASIK, and PRK



When contrasting SMILE, LASIK, and PRK eye surgeries, it's important to understand the unique techniques made use of in each treatment for vision improvement.

SMILE (Small Cut Lenticule Removal) is a minimally invasive procedure that includes producing a small incision to extract a lenticule from the cornea, improving it to correct vision.

LASIK (Laser-Assisted Sitting Keratomileusis) includes creating a slim flap on the cornea, utilizing a laser to reshape the underlying tissue, and then rearranging the flap.

The primary difference depends on the way the cornea is accessed and dealt with. SMILE is flapless, making it a great alternative for individuals with thin corneas or those involved in get in touch with sporting activities. LASIK uses fast visual recuperation because of the flap production, yet it may pose a greater risk of flap-related problems. PRK, although having a longer recuperation duration, prevents flap-related problems altogether.

Recognizing these differences is vital in picking one of the most ideal treatment for your vision improvement demands.

It also decreases the danger of completely dry eye post-surgery, a typical adverse effects of LASIK. Nevertheless, SMILE may have limitations in dealing with higher levels of myopia or astigmatism contrasted to LASIK.

LASIK surgery gives fast aesthetic healing and marginal discomfort during the procedure. It's very reliable in treating a wide variety of refractive errors, including myopia, hyperopia, and astigmatism. Yet, LASIK carries a threat of flap issues, which can affect the corneal structure.

PRK eye surgery, while not as prominent as LASIK, avoids creating a corneal flap, minimizing the risk of flap-related complications. It appropriates for clients with thin corneas or uneven corneal surfaces. Nonetheless, PRK has a longer recovery time and may involve more discomfort throughout the recovery procedure.
